Electronics Recycling Guide for Rochester
Rochester offers 15 certified electronics recycling centers to help residents and businesses safely dispose of computers, phones, TVs, and other electronic devices. Our verification process has confirmed 15 businesses as legitimate e-waste recyclers with proper disposal practices.
Local recycling services in Rochester specialize in various areas including repair (7 centers), electronics (6 centers), and metal (3 centers). This diversity ensures residents can find appropriate disposal methods for different types of electronic waste.
Customer satisfaction in Rochester's e-waste industry is strong, with an average rating of 3.5 stars based on 556 customer reviews across 12 businesses. This reflects the community's commitment to reliable and professional recycling services.
When choosing an electronics recycling center in Rochester, look for businesses that provide data destruction services, offer pickup options for large items, and maintain proper certifications. Before You Go
Remove personal data, call ahead to confirm accepted items and hours. New Hampshire requires proper e-waste disposal - never put electronics in regular trash.
